Want to elevate the style of your downstairs bathroom without blowing a fortune? It's totally achievable! With a few savvy design tricks, you can transform this often-overlooked space into a chic and functional haven.
Start by choosing a color palette that suits your overall aesthetic. Consider using a light color on the walls to create a sense of openness, and then introduce pops of pattern with your towels, rugs, and accessories.
Don't forget about the details. Upgrading your fixtures to modern designs can make a huge change. And consider adding some nature to bring life and freshness into the space.

Transforming Your Downstairs Toilet Designs
Want a downstairs toilet space that's both functional and stylish? It's easier than you think! With the right touches, your powder room can be a highlight of your home. Let's dive into some tricks to create a downstairs toilet that's as exceptional as you are.
First, consider the aesthetic you want to achieve. Do you picture a contemporary look with clean lines and stylish fixtures? Or perhaps a more cozy style with classic elements?
Once you have a concept, pick colors, materials, and accessories that complement to the overall ambiance. Don't be afraid to explore with different textures and patterns to create a truly personalized space.
A well-planned layout is essential for a downstairs toilet that's both functional. Optimize the existing space by intelligently placing fixtures and storage solutions.
Finally, don't forget the importance of lighting! The right illumination can alter the entire mood of your downstairs toilet. Consider a mix of ambient, task, and accent lighting to create a comfortable space.
